This research aims at analyzing the indicators of impact and relevance - total of published articles, average of citations, total number of citations and index h of the most productive researchers in the Metric Studies field, within periods of the Scopus base by means of a correlation study, determining the best equation of regression of index h due to the total of citations, as well as to all other indicators under analysis. As research procedure, we used the search terms bibliometr* OR scientometr* OR infometr* OR webometr* OR informetr* OR webmemetr* OR paentometr*, obtaining 36 researchers as the most productive ones. For each indicator, the following descriptive statistics were calculated: maximum, minimum, average, standard deviation and coefficient of variation. The coefficient of correlation of Pearson was calculated and adjusted to the equation of regression of index h due to the total of citations. The equation of multiple regression was identified, from index h due to the other indicators. Concluding, we highlight the need for a matching of such indicators to broadly describe a researcher's multifaceted profile, seeing the complementarity of information provided by the indicators of productivity and impact, from distinctive nature.

The regulation of ovarian activity is an integrated process involving extraovarian signals and intrafollicular factors. In such process, gonadotropins have an important role, but not always crucial. The initiation of primordial follicle growth and the early stages of folliculogenesis can occur without gonadotropins, however FSH may affect the rate of preantral follicle growth. On the other hand, the antral follicle development from 1 to 4 mm in diameter is completely gonadotropin-dependent in bovine, and the alternation of dependency from FSH to LH may be part of the mechanism involved in follicular selection. Locally produced growth factors, such as the IGF system, work in association with gonadotropins throughout the follicular growth and can influence follicular selection. Thus, the integration of these extraovarian signals and intrafollicular factors seems to determine whether a follicle will continue to develop or go atretic. This review focuses on the interaction between gonadotropins and intrafollicular factors in follicular development and selection in cattle.

The anticipation of the beginning of Elementary School for six-year-old children, recently imposed by the Brazilian federal law, brought controversies and debates about the organization of the curriculum, routines, contents and activities, spaces and objects, conduct of behavior of teachers and parents, as well as about the policies of teachers’ training, amongst other issues. The present article, supported by advances of scientific production on children formal education, considers the changes in the concepts of children education and, consequently, in curricular practices. For this purpose, games and fun are taken as object of analysis and discussion, and the playfulness is proposed as a central curricular axle in the initial years of Elementary Education.

This study was to evaluate the profitability of land use for production of sugar cane in the São Paulo North Region, under risk conditions, from two views: the owner operator and the cash rental operator. The owner operators have higher levels of profitability comparing to cash rental owners, but with higher levels of risk. The land owners aversive to risk fits better to rent system, since the minimum return is greater than the profitability of owners operators. Moreover, if the producer is willing to production risk, the income may reach approximately 3 times that one obtained by the tenants.

Since ancient times, it has been a huge challenge to all people around the world to manage to get their fresh water, keeping it clean and providing it to every human being, so that it can be used for their daily needs. This is especially true for small properties in the countryside and in isolated areas with low demographic density. Pumping the water in those regions is a solution that rationalizes its use in domestic chores, in animal rearing and in the irrigation systems of cultivated areas. Making feasible local, renewable and non-polluted energetic alternatives is the aim for those areas that are usually far away from the public electric network. Using photovoltaic solar energy is the alternative now proposed. For this objective was built a system with two monocrystalline panels, one pump, two water tanks, two level sensors and a solenoid valve to pump water, using a pump powered an array of monocrystalline solar panels. The main goal was to compare their rate of water flow and their energy consumption. The use of one data acquisition equipment allowed collecting meteorological, electrical and hydraulic values, and also serving for the control and activation of the pumping system. During four months in a row as from April 2009, arrangements with one or two panels were tested. Mathematics correlations and adjustment lines were used to interpret the behavior of obtained dataset. During the analyzed period the system followed the linear equations with great accuracy. The daily average amount of water pumped by the several tested arrays stayed between 1,100 and 2,500 liters, and that is enough to supply a small rural property. The pumping system with two panels effectively showed the major amount of water, but a system with one panel can be an economical solution until 1,500 liters on day. It did not characterize a direct relationship between power or quantity of photovoltaic panels and daily outflow of water pumping.
